Diplomacy Zelenskyy to replace envoy to Washington

Volodymyr Zelenskyy is replacing Ukraine’s ambassador to the US, who has been heavily criticised by leading Republicans, as part of a diplomatic reshuffle designed to strengthen ties with the Trump administration.
Ukraine’s foreign minister, Andrii Sybiha, confirmed yesterday that Oksana Markarova would be recalled from Washington after four years in the job. He described her as “extremely effective, charismatic and one of our most successful ambassadors”. He indicated several top ambassadors to G7 and G20 countries would also be moved.
The diplomatic shakeup comes at a critical moment in the war. Russian troops have been attacking across the 650-mile frontline and in recent weeks the speed of their gains has increased, with a Kremlin spokesperson declaring: “We are advancing.”
Late on Tuesday and early yesterday, Russia carried out its biggest aerial attack since the start of its full-scale invasion in February 2022. It involved a record 728 Shahed-type drones, as well as 13 cruise and ballistic missiles. Most were shot down.
The US house speaker, Mike Johnson, is among the Republican figures who have criticised Markarova, accusing her of supporting the Democratic party and its candidate, Kamala Harris, in the run-up to last November’s presidential election.
